The UK is flowing with plenty of money in the Forex market. With a proven strategy your trading will be more efficient and profitable. Consider some of the ways in which people trade Forex.
Momentum metrics are very common since they display a pattern of future potential movements. Entry and exit directions are given by the crossover lines on an impulse indicator. Momentum is viewed as a measurement of lag. When a trend starts, you will enter a deal, but only if the trend is less likely to go wrong.
If a price breaks out of a prior price point and reaches extremes, that is called 'an explosion'. Investors watching this trend hope that the market proceeds to shift in the direction of breakdown since the resistance to the previous range has been broken.
You can use a 'return to mean' strategy, to make a profit from your investment if you find that a currency pair trades across a certain price range. If the asset leaves the average, you make a trade that ensures that, at some stage, it will return to the medium.
Prices barely ever increase or decline in a straight line except through a vigorous trend. Investors should try to take advantage any time during this kind of rally. A retracing, also called a 'pullback', will also take place in the stock. Investors are looking to make money off of the rally instead of the pullback.
You can invest in a revocation if you assume that a price rises or declines based on misleading news, or if consumers over-respond. Reversal traders want to be ahead of the demand, and will use dynamic metrics and technical indicators, such as 'double tops' or the trend of 'head and shoulders'.
Hold Trading is an improvement in trade, which means it is generally not the main tactic. You can benefit from the interbank interest rate of the currency you bought if you continue trading overnight. In comparison, if you buy a low-interest or high-interest currency, you can pocket the difference.
Big dips and market reversals will be exchanged during the day if you are able to assess resistance to help levels within a trading region. There are critical times where price points are likely to adjust. These will turn into self-fulfilling Forex predictions.

Rather than purchasing a currency pair at a small price and selling it later at a larger price, 'shorting' is first selling a currency pair and then purchasing it again at a cheaper price later.
Forex CFDs are a trade with the broker that the price movement will move up or down on a currency pair in Forex. However, you don't own any currency while exchanging CFDs. CFDs are a leveraged trade with the broker on a specific price movement of the Forex asset. CFDs are great because you do not have to put down 100% of the cash value of your trade. Be careful with CFD trades though. If the trade does not go in your favor, your losses may be more than your deposited amount.
These 'all-or-nothing' options encourage investors to speculate about a currency pair's future price. They are referred to as 'fixed returns', as the amount of money you receive or lose is determined and not tracked with the transition pair movement. We do not recommend binary options trading, as it is not really trading.
